Discover the Enchanting Minas Viejas Waterfalls in San Luis Potosi


Nestled in the heart of the La Huasteca Potosina region in Mexico's San Luis Potosi state, the Minas Viejas Waterfalls are a hidden gem waiting to be explored. With their breathtaking beauty and mythical aura, these cascades offer a truly enchanting experience for nature lovers and adventure seekers alike.


A Paradise in La Huasteca Potosina


La Huasteca Potosina is a lesser-known region in Mexico, often overlooked by tourists. However, those who venture here are rewarded with a paradise of natural wonders. Spanning across 20 municipalities, this region is blessed with stunning rivers, vast canyons, caves, thundering waterfalls, and lush rainforests. It's a haven for outdoor enthusiasts and offers a unique blend of adventure and tranquility.


The Magnificent Minas Viejas Waterfalls


The Minas Viejas Waterfalls are one of the highlights of La Huasteca Potosina. As you approach the falls, you'll be greeted by swarms of red and blue butterflies, adding to the magical atmosphere. Two cascades plunge from a height of over 50 meters into an enormous bright blue pool. The main pool then flows into smaller pools, creating a picturesque landscape that feels straight out of a fairytale.

When to Visit


The best time to visit Minas Viejas is during the dry season, which typically runs from November to April. During this time, the water levels are lower, allowing for better visibility of the pools and easier access to the falls. However, even during the rainy season, the falls maintain their majestic allure, with the rushing water creating a more dramatic spectacle.


How to Get There


Minas Viejas is located near Ciudad Valles in San Luis Potosi. The easiest way to reach the waterfalls is by renting a car or hiring a local guide who can navigate the winding roads and provide valuable insights about the area. It's important to note that the falls are located on private land, so respecting the environment and following any rules or regulations is essential.
